Faria, Cláudia; Guilherme, Elsa; Pintassilgo, Joaquim; Mogarro, Maria João; Pinho, Ana Sofia; Baptista, Mónica; Chagas, Isabel; Galvão, Cecília – Digital Education Review, 2019
In this paper we present an evaluation of an App for mobile devices, 'Roteiro dos Descobrimentos', as an educational digital resource for primary school students. The study involved the participation of 131 students and eight teachers. Data were collected from participant observation, students' questionnaires and interviews to students and…

Jesus-Leibovitz, Luísa; Faria, Cláudia; Baioa, Ana Margarida; Borges, Rita – Education 3-13, 2017
In this work, we present a marine ecology inquiry-based activity, implemented with 164 primary school students. The main goal was to evaluate the activity's impact on students' understanding about biodiversity and scientific procedures. We also aimed to analyse the potential use of personal meaning maps (PMMs) to assess the impact of the activity…

Guilherme, Elsa; Faria, Cláudia; Boaventura, Diana – Education 3-13, 2016
The purpose of the study was to investigate how young students engage in an inquiry-based project driven by real-life contexts. Elementary school children were engaged in a small inquiry project centred on marine biodiversity and species adaptations. All activities included the exploration of an out-of-school setting as a learning context. A total…
